Output ec620ada25f03088121f64d6839c756beb36139c45378c6026925cd3518b0d5b:3

value
1640636
script pubkey
OP_0 OP_PUSHBYTES_20 eba339fd8604e5a3ca31beba0432b34b8b09afbc
address
bc1qaw3nnlvxqnj68j33h6aqgv4nfw9sntaudtc7rq
transaction
ec620ada25f03088121f64d6839c756beb36139c45378c6026925cd3518b0d5b
spent
false

1 Sat Range